    I've just noticed another detail that is incorrect (unless the L series differed from the M and E). The door card should be in two sections for a leather interior with the ribbed centre panel leather mounted to a separate board and overlaid onto the main panel. In this car the trimmer has tried to make the ribbed centre section panel replicate the heat stitched, single piece Dino vinyl panels by simply stititching the centre ribbed section "under" the main leather panel.

    No worries. I have a 72 GTS that has been Classiche'd, a 69 L series and a 74 C&F's. Always wanted a 206 but watched prices run up. I stay pretty tuned to market and am usually at all of the auctions. At the peak in 2015, a couple of 206's brought upper $700's and highest sale was $803,000. Symbolic just had a car for sale for $595,000 that sold relatively quickly, don't know what it needed. Tells you how much market is down across the board. Every now and then you'll see an outlier of all Dino varieties that bring less, but usually they're not all that great. When markets soften, the good cars usually get put away. When good cars show up, even if they have a few flaws like the car today, they'll bring all the money.

    I owned 00542 (just three cars back on the assembly line) and the dash was mouse hair. In fact, if you take a look at the Dino Compendium, you'll see that all L series Dinos had a mouse hair dash which was another key point of differentiation between it and the 206GT.
